Digital Foundry is back with another tech analysis, this time taking a look at the Nintendo Switch port of WRC 10 in an attempt to answer the question, “Is it really as bad as people say it is?” Check out the video above for technical details on the game such as resolution, framerate, textures, and development tactics, as well as plenty of gameplay footage comparing it to the PS4/PS5 versions.

A new port of WRC 10 lands on Switch - a few months following the PlayStation and Xbox release, and with serious cutbacks to features, controls and visuals. The core mechanics are intact, but just how far does this port compromise its settings to hit a stable 30fps? Tom finds out.
